Non-contiguous finished genome sequence and description of Gorillibacterium massiliense gen. nov, sp. nov., a new member of the family Paenibacillaceae

Résumé

Strain G5T gen. nov., sp. nov. is the type strain of Gorillibacterium massiliense, a newly proposed genus within the family Paenibacillaceae. This strain, whose genome is described here, was isolated in France from a stool sample of a wild Gorilla gorilla subsp. gorilla from Cameroon. G. massiliense is a facultatively anaerobic, Gram negative rod. Here we describe the features of this bacterium, together with the complete genome sequence and annotation. The 5,546,433 bp long genome (1 chromosome but no plasmid) contains 5,145 protein-coding and 76 RNA genes, including 69 tRNA genes.
